BUYER / PURCHASING SPECIALIST / PROCUREMENT & SOURCING SPECIALIST (Permanent)
Our client, a global manufacturing organization with headquarters in WNY, is looking to add a Buyer to their growing team. This role reports directly to the Materials Manager.
Responsibilities:
- Perform sourcing and procurement activities to ensure optimal inventory levels
- Manage contracts for each assigned supplier
- Conduct negotiations regarding cost, delivery improvements, and quality materials
- Process POs, coordinate material flow from suppliers, and expedite orders, as necessary, to align with production and shipping schedules
- Manage and assess supplier KPIs
- Regularly review reports on Price Purchase Variance (PPV) and develop/implement cost reduction programs
- Review inventory levels of materials across several locations to ensure optimal internal inventory is maintained at all times
- Identify and research different methods to effectively reduce lead times
- Communicate with vendors via email, phone, and in-person to develop key relationships
- Address and resolve issues in a timely manner, communicating with vendors and internal team members
- Process vendors returns and non-conformance notifications (NCNs)
- Receive customer/production requests and ensure a response within 4 hours in an effort to maintain schedules
- Work well both independently and in a team environment
- Other duties as assigned/as necessary
